| Problem | Likely Cause | Solution |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Empty Psalm array | Incomplete data entry | Fallback to default Psalter week | | Wrong antiphon | Improper liturgical rank calculation | Verify the JSON against official CEE calendar | | Missing Vísperas II | Repository only stores one Vespers | Check if Vespers I (Saturday) is stored under visperas1.json | | Encoding errors (ñ) | UTF-8 corruption | Ensure your fetch request sets charset=utf-8 | The liturgia de las horas.github.io json ecosystem represents a beautiful synergy of faith and code. "metadata": "date": "2024-12-25", "liturgical_day": "Natividad del Señor (Solemnidad)", "liturgical_color": "Blanco", "week_of_psalter": 1, "hour": "Laudes" , "introduction": "verse": "Señor, abre mis labios", "response": "Y mi boca proclamará tu alabanza" , "hymn": "title": "Cristo, lucero de la mañana", "verses": ["Texto del himno...", "..."] , "psalmody": [ "type": "Psalm", "number": 95, "antiphon": "Hoy ha nacido el Salvador...", "verses": ["Cantad al Señor un cántico nuevo...", "..."] , "type": "Canticle", "source": "Daniel 3", "antiphon": "...", "verses": ["..."] ], "scripture_reading": "reference": "Isaías 9:1-6", "text": "El pueblo que caminaba en tinieblas vio una luz grande..." , "responsory": "verse": "El Verbo se hizo carne, aleluya", "response": "Y habitó entre nosotros, aleluya" , "gospel_canticle": "name": "Benedictus", "antiphon": "Gloria a Dios en las alturas...", "text": ["Bendito sea el Señor, Dios de Israel...", "..."] , "intercessions": "title": "A Cristo, luz de las naciones", "petitions": ["Que tu nacimiento traiga paz al mundo...", "..."] , "closing_prayer": "text": "Oh Dios, que has iluminado este día santísimo..."
